**Minimum qualifications**:
- Bachelor's degree in a research or quantitative field, or equivalent practical experience.
- 5 years of experience in designing, scoping, executing, and delivering research and analysis projects.
- Experience in campaign measurement and using insights to guide media planning or working in digital marketing (e.g., Google Analytics, conversion lift studies, geo-experiments and multi-touch attribution).
- Experience with data mining principles and querying data sets (e.g. using SQL for collecting data from multiple data systems).
- Ability to communicate in English fluently to facilitate communication with internal stakeholders.
**Preferred qualifications**:
- Experience with data visualization (e.g., Looker or equivalent BI tool).
- Experience in market research principles (e.g. sampling question wording bias), as well as analysis of survey data (e.g., data segmentation and conjoint analysis).
- Experience using data for storytelling and presenting research findings to both technical and non-technical audiences.
- Knowledge of statistical modeling techniques like regression analysis (e.g., Linear, Logistic, Ridge).
**About the job**:
As a Quantitative Analyst, you will be responsible for analyzing large data sets and building expert systems that improve our understanding of the Web and improve the performance of our products. This effort includes performing complex statistical analysis on non-routine problems and working with engineers to embed models into production systems.
You will manage fast changing business priorities and interface with product managers and engineers.
In this role, you will define problems, develop metrics, extract data and communicate results into recommendations that enable selection-making and drive business impact. You will own measurement and define milestones, provide direction for agencies/vendors, delegate, prioritize, plan, and direct a group of people to drive the project to completion. You will be an expert on all things that relate to media incrementality, marketing mix modeling, matched market testing, and digital measurement methodologies such as channel level experiments and brand lift tools. You will maintain integral consistency, while keeping regional focus. You will also drive key measurement and analytics programs that deliver a scaled impact for Google Marketing across media campaigns.

**Responsibilities**:
- Use the knowledge of data analytics to develop solutions for marketing issues, while also uncovering opportunities for measurement and optimization to push brand and performance marketing to the next level.
- Build measurement plans, tracking requirements, reporting, metrics, and benchmarks for our largest campaigns to understand the incremental impact of our marketing dollars (e.g., conversion lift tests, matched market analyses, and brand lift studies).
- Analyze campaign results and report the media effectiveness across all stakeholder groups.
- Develop processes to ensure all stakeholders align and understand how we determine campaign success.
- Conduct analysis, find best practices, and bring surface opportunities and risks otherwise not identified to executive stakeholders.
